DMV back to issuing driver’s licenses after one-day hiccup
RALEIGH (AP) — The state Division of Motor Vehicles is issuing driver’s licenses and identification cards again after a national slowdown led officials to stop the process for one day.
DMV stopped issuing licenses Monday after a national database system became overloaded. States use the system to verify information before issuing licenses or identification cards.
